Medical gases

The distribution pipeline is made of copper pipes. The medical gas stream requires high grade of purity and zero fat
content. Copper wire elements are sealed in order to provide safety of conjunction.
The used protective gas prevents scaling.
The pipe networking is executed so as there are no obstacles for the flow at maximum load. The main distribution network subdivided into two subgroups.
In case of failures or if the subgroup repair is required, it is possible to disable it without stopping the whole network. It is disabled by locking valves and control manometers independent from other systems.
Operating pressure of oxygen, nitrous oxide, compressed air, carbon dioxide is 5 bar, to provide operation of equipment - 8 bar.
Gas consumption is determined in accordance with the standards.
The connection terminals are performed in accordance with international standards (DIN 13260 part 2), in order to avoid usage of adapters.

Alarm devices:


The electrical alarm devices for oxygen, nitrous oxide, compressed air,
vacuum give warning in case of failure of medical gas supply parameters. Optical and acoustic indication (buzzer may be disabled) has a certain forestalling so as to have enough time for making decisions.
All signals are transmitted to the central day-and-night control unit.

[LEFT]Central oxygen (О2) supply system

Oxygen is supplied from the present gasifier.
The cylinder units are installed in order to guarantee oxygen supply. They serve as the reserve units in case of failure of gasifier.
Semiautomatic switching devices toggle the gasifier to the cylinder units.
The monitoring - through alarm devices with optical and acoustic indicators.

[CENTER]Central nitrous oxide (N2O) supply system

[/center]

Nitrous oxide is supplied through the cylinder unit on the 1st floor and subdivided into 2 flows.
The switching from the working device to the stand-by one is semiautomatic, via pneumatic control equipment.
The monitoring is the same as for oxygen supply.
